3. Electrical connections
NOTE
The symbol marked on the cabinet (a lightning bolt inside a triangle) indicates
that there are components and wires under the cover containing live voltage.
Only personnel qualified to install and service electrical equipment are
permitted access to areas that contain live voltage.
Check the voltage and size of the fuse required from the rating plate fixed to the cabinet. The
supply socket must be earthed. Fuse ratings for different types of plugs are presented in the
following table:

No other appliances may be connected to the same fuse. The electrical connections for
the cabinet are shown in the wiring diagram in the plastic wallet attached to the side of the
electrical terminal box. Always replace the wiring diagram after use.
WARNING
All electrical connections must be carried out by approved and qualified
personnel and comply with all IEC and local regulations. Failure to do so could
result in personal or fatal injury.
NOTE
By default, the power cable of MD4 PI is located on top of the cabinet.
4. Operation
The cooling is achieved by a fan evaporator system. The cold air is blown to the shelves
through the perforated back wall and through the cooling cell in the top corner.
The cabinet is equipped with an electronic controller. In case the pressure rises to high, for
example because of dirt in the condenser, the controller stops the machine from running and
shows an error message (HA2).
On MD4 PI, there is no separate switch for cabinet lights. The lights are controlled by a button
located on top left of the controller's display panel. Please see the picture on chapter Control
device.
